Transaction 25b8215fc613e123226584a61c343364332db42472e7fc84cd794787858e006c
1 Input
1 Output
-
25b8215fc613e123226584a61c343364332db42472e7fc84cd794787858e006c:0
- value
- 435580
- script pubkey
- OP_0 OP_PUSHBYTES_20 10bed529820bcee3935c1d87e2b931ff4a82752a
- address
- bc1qzzld22vzp08w8y6urkr79wf3la9gyaf20un74n